by: SpiderPosted on: February 22, 2022 The Orchard Spider This is a video of the orchard spider taken from the BBC’s Life in the Undergrowth documentary series. Stan Lee Signed Amazing Spider-Man #107 Comic Book See also Ultimate spider man Tamil Breakdown S1E12 "Me Time" Marvel | Mystery neram | Peter Parkar